Delaware Accounting Requirements

Examination candidates must have earned at least:

  • An associate's, baccalaureate or master's degree, and

  • 21 semester (31 1/2 quarter) hours in accounting with at least one course in each of the following:

Introductory Accounting
Intermediate Accounting
Advanced Accounting
Cost Accounting
Audit
U.S. Federal Taxation


Correspondence courses, on-line courses, and distance courses are acceptable towards the U.S. Federal taxation requirement only. These courses must be taken through a regionally accredited school.

Educational requirements must be met at the time of application.

Candidates with foreign educational credentials must have their credentials evaluated by Foreign Academic Credential Services, Inc.
